The F-900 Portable Ethylene Analyzer provides measurements of ethylene in real time. Quality Assurance professionals use the F-900 to collect the data they need to manage ethylene gas accurately and efficiently—in controlled atmosphere facilities, cold storage, and shipping containers.
Until recently, sensitive ethylene measurements were available only through complex and expensive gas sampling and gas chromatography analysis. The F-900 is an economical, yet precise, solution to ethylene measurement.
The F-900 Research Kit enables the stand-alone unit to take in-situ measurements of ethylene flux from fruits and leaves non-destructively. By using the Injection Port Kit, users can take small-volume, point-in-time measurements of ethylene. Additional sensors for measuring CO2 and O2 can be added to the F-900 for complete ripening gas analysis.
Main Unit
Air Sampling Rate: | 80 ml/min | |
Measuring Rate: | 1 second intervals, open or closed loop | |
Display: | Sunlight visible transflective LCD | |
Operating Environment: | 0°C - 45°C; 0-90% humidity non-condensing | |
Battery Capacity: | 5 hours - Rechargeable Li-Ion (5000 mAh) | |
Dimensions: | 255 mm (L) x 210 mm (W) x 138 mm (H; includes body with legs) | |
Weight: | 2.96 kg | |
Enclosure: | Anodized aluminum | |
Warm-up Time: | 1 min (C2H4) |
C2H4 PPB Sensor
Sensor Type: | Electrochemical | |
Range: | 0-10 ppm | |
Resolution: | 0.001 ppm | |
Accuracy: | 5% ± 0.025 ppm | |
Lower Detection Limit: | 0.025 ppm (25 ppb) |
C2H4 PPM Sensor
Sensor Type: | Electrochemical | |
Range: | 0-200 ppm | |
Resolution: | 0.1 ppm | |
Accuracy: | 5% ± 0.5 ppm | |
Lower Detection Limit: | 0.5 ppm |
CO2 PPM Sensor (optional)
Sensor Type: | Low-power non-dispersive infrared gas analyzer | |
Range: | 0-2000 ppm | |
Resolution: | 0.1 ppm | |
Accuracy: | 5% |
CO2 PCT Sensor (optional)
Sensor Type: | Infrared sensor, pyroelectric detector | |
Range: | 0-20% | |
Resolution: | 0.01% | |
Accuracy: | 5% |
O2 Sensor (optional)
Sensor Type: | Electrochemical | |
Range: | 0-100% | |
Resolution: | 0.1% | |
Accuracy: | 5% |
Sensor | Set Zero | Set Span | ||
C2H4 ppb | Weekly | 3 months+ | ||
C2H4 ppm | Weekly | 3 months* | ||
CO2 ppm | Weekly | 6 months* | ||
CO2 PCT | 6 months | 6 months* | ||
O2 | 6 months | 6 months* |
* Standard gas required
+ Typically < 5% per month
